Tea has been enjoyed for centuries not just for its delightful flavors but also for its various health benefits. When it comes to kidney health, certain types of tea can play a supportive role in maintaining overall wellness. Drinking tea can help with hydration, which is crucial for kidney function. Herbal teas, such as dandelion or nettle tea, are often highlighted for their potential to aid kidney health by promoting detoxification and reducing inflammation.
Here are some key points to consider when choosing tea for kidney health:
- Hydration: Staying well-hydrated is essential for kidney function, and tea can be a flavorful way to achieve this.
- Herbal Benefits: Some herbal teas may have specific properties that support kidney function and overall health.
- Antioxidants: Tea is rich in antioxidants, which can help combat oxidative stress in the body.
- Low Caffeine Options: Herbal teas are typically caffeine-free, making them a gentle choice for those sensitive to caffeine.
It's always advisable to consult with a healthcare professional before incorporating new teas into your routine, especially if you have existing kidney issues. Remember, while tea can be a healthy addition to your diet, it should not replace medical treatment or advice.
